FINANCIAL ANALYST

OPEN COMPETITION

D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H

INVENTORY

FREDERICTON

The Department of Health is seeking individuals to fill current and future, temporary and permanent Financial Analyst opportunities within the Financial Services Branch in Fredericton.

As a Financial Officer you will be responsible for:

  • Perform month-end activities, including accruals, journal entries and financial forecasting;
  • Provide monthly and quarterly reports to senior managers;
  • Review, prepare and evaluate program budgets;
  • Prepare various types of analysis such as comparison of budget and actual, trend analysis and other ad-hoc reports;
  • Provide year-end reconciliations;
  • Assist in the preparation of public accounts and annual reports;
  • Provide advice on the financial impact of decisions;
  • Participate in meetings and provincial committees where costing is required;
  • Work on projects as required.

Essential Qualifications:

  • Pay Band 3 - University degree in Business Administration or a related discipline and a minimum of one (1) year of related experience.
  • Pay Band 4 - University degree in Business Administration or a related discipline and a minimum of three (3) years of related experience.
  • An equivalent combination of education, training and experience may be considered.
  • Some positions require written and spoken competence in French and English. Others will require written and spoken competence in English only. Please state your language capability on your application.

Applicants must clearly demonstrate the essential qualifications to be given further consideration. Please ensure that preferred language for assessment is identified on your resume.

In the event that this competition poses difficulties in recruiting a qualified candidate, a covering off appointment at a lower level may be made. In that case, candidates with less than the required related years of experience may also be considered.

Salary:

  • Pay Band 3 - $53,222 to $74,360 per annum
  • Pay Band 4 - $58,474 to $81,770 per annum
